Airbus, a consortium of the leading aerospace companies, will use PTC CPC solutions as part of the Airbus Concurrent Engineering (ACE) system. PTC's solutions will be used on all existing aircraft programs as well as on the new A3XX program.

Airbus is comprised of Airbus Industries G.I.E. (France), Aerospatiale Matra Airbus SA (France), Daimler Chrysler Aerospace Airbus Gmbh (Germany), BAe Systems (Operations) Limited (UK), and Construcciones Aeronauticas SA (Spain). The A3XX is currently under development at Airbus Industrie. In its initial version, the A3XX-100, will be able to carry 555 passengers in a standard-three class layout over distances up to 7,650 nm/14,150 km.
